Starting on Concession 21 south-west of Ste Isadore, I had a covey of 9 Gray Partridges fly across the road in front of my car (9:45 am). As I watched them land in a grassy field a Snowy Owl flew by 200m behind them. There were a number of small Snow Bunting flocks in the area but I could not find any Lapland Longspurs. The Varied Thrush came into the feeder at 988 Calypso Rd, Limoges at 11:45 am, fifteen minutes after I arrived. The Yellow-rumped Warbler is still coming to the feeders in Navan (junction of Trim Rd and Delson Dr) - only a 5 minute wait at 12:15 pm. Finally the Barrow's Goldeneye is still behind the tennis club on the Rideau River (1:30 pm).
